RN Case Manager

Baylor Scott & White Medical Center
10.2023 - Current
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ams and community partners to understand patient needs and coordinate post-acute care.
  • Anticipate discharge needs and track necessary evaluations for post-acute care needs.
  • Consistent daily communication with other care-team partners in multi-disciplinary rounds.
  • Assessment of Social Determinants of Health and addressing those concerns by providing community resources to patients in need.
  • Coordinating transfers of patients to other hospitals and post-acute care facilities.
  • Arranging transportation for patients by ride share services, wheelchair van, EMS, and air services while balancing patient safety and guidelines for appropriate level of transport.
